Vitamin B For More Energy?

So, speaking strictly about Vitamins – B vitamins are very important.

However, these vitamins don’t give energy directly, the way a hormone does or a drug like caffeine. They work with your FOOD to optimize pathways to increase and maximize energy levels.

Simply stated, vitamins allow your food to be better utilized for energy levels.

You might consider taking a daily B-complex supplement. Especially if you exercise regularly and have higher stress levels.

NADH is essential for basic metabolism, respiration, the breakdown of sugars and fats, and most importantly, the production of ATP (adenosine triphosphate), which is the primary energy molecule in our cells.

NADH also plays an important role in the synthesis of neurotransmitters in the brain… These are important brain chemicals such as dopamine which help increase emotional drive. NADH is powerful.
